The actual situation

Oh Polly Ltd is a legitimate UK-incorporated company (Companies House number 09705712) founded in 2015 and headquartered in the United Kingdom. The brand has grown significantly through Instagram and influencer marketing, becoming a recognised name in the UK occasionwear and fast-fashion market. Its website is secure, its trading history spans nearly a decade, and it processes a high volume of orders across the UK and internationally. There is no credible evidence of fraudulent or scam activity.

The main concerns for UK shoppers are operational rather than legal. Returns have been a persistent pain point, with numerous verified Trustpilot reviews citing slow refund processing, strict packaging requirements, and occasionally poor customer service responsiveness. Sizing is also flagged regularly as inconsistent, which matters when buying fitted occasionwear. The brand uses buy-now-pay-later provider Klarna, so consumers should be mindful of managing deferred payments responsibly. On the positive side, UK Consumer Rights Act protections fully apply, and PayPal payments add an additional dispute resolution layer.

UK consumers buying from Oh Polly should review the returns policy before ordering, particularly the conditions around original packaging and the returns window. Checking the size guide for each individual item — rather than relying on a single standard size — is strongly advisable given reported inconsistencies. If a dispute arises, UK shoppers can escalate via their credit card provider under Section 75, or via PayPal's resolution centre. Oh Polly is a legitimate retailer worth considering for occasionwear, but go in with realistic expectations around returns and service speed.
